Gnocchi

7 potatoes, peeled and chopped
25g butter
1 egg
160g flour
S&P

Boil and mash potatoes.
Add rest of ingredients; mix well. Can be made into gnocchi or potato pancakes (stuffed!).

Turkey Salad

I made fantastic turkey salad sammiches today with leftover turkey! I only had dark meat, but I think that just works better. I'm sorry though, I don't measure anything, I just go by sight and taste.

Diced up turkey
Diced apple
Minced onion (I used yellow, but I think red would be better)
Diced pepper (I had orange, but yellow would work)
Mayo
White pepper
Allspice
Pinch of cumin
Pinch of chipotle
Lots of paprika (smoked paprika would be so good!)

Mix all together, let sit in fridge for an hour or so to let flavours blend.

Now, I just used bread, loaded it up, and popped it in the toaster oven. But it didn't quite have the texture this sammich needed. So I'd suggest either toasting the bread first, or grill it as you cook it. Either way, load up the bread, top with thinly sliced brie, and toast in toaster oven (or grill in a pan, though you might need a lid to help melt the brie). When cheese is nice and melted into the turkey mix, it's done.

Top with crushed up toasted almonds, and voila! *chef kiss*

Honey Ginger Sauce

Can't refind the website I got this from, but luckily I still had the word document open with the ingredient list (in bigger font so I can see it at the stove from the table lol).

½ cup honey
2 tbsp soy sauce
1 tbsp ginger
1 tbsp garlic
½ tsp chili powder (optional)

Put all ingredients in pan, bring to boil. Reduce heat to medium, cook sauce until reduced by half. Sauce will bubble up while cooking, so keep stirring.

Tomato Bisque

2lb ripe tomatoes, chopped 1 med. onion, thinly sliced 1 tbsp butter 1 bay leaf 1 tbsp brown sugar, packed 1 tsp dried basil 2 whole cloves 1 tsp salt 1/2 tsp pepper 2 cups light cream 1 cup milk 2 tbsp chopped chives Peel and seed tomatoes. Saute onion in butter, add tomatoes. Add bay leaf, sugar, cloves, s&p, and basil. Simmer, stirring occasionally, until tomatoes are thoroughly cooked, about 25 minutes. Remove bay leaf and cloves, transfer soup to blender to puree. Strains. Add cream and milk, heat through. Serve sprinkled with chives.

Refried Beans

1/2 cup diced onions
1 tsp minced garlic
1/2 tsp chili powder
1 cup canned, drained and rinsed white kidney beans
1/3 cup chicken stock

In small skillet, saute onions, garlic, and chili powder for 3 minutes. Add beans and stock, cover and simmer for 5 minutes. Puree beans in food processor. Add more water if too thick.
